AI is all around us – and you've probably been affected by both the hype and the scaremongering. The fact is, harnessing it for the good is as much a question of ethics and intentionality as it is of technology. That’s according to technologist, entrepreneur, and best-selling author Cheryl Contee. This week, we get into AI's role for nonprofits, faith communities, and ethical AI training, as well as AI’s potential to revolutionize healthcare, education, and longevity. Cheryl stresses the role of religious leaders and faith communities navigating AI’s influence, including Pope Leo’s call to “disarm artificial intelligence.” This episode is about as timely as any we have ever produced. More about Cheryl Contee: Cheryl Contee is an author, investor, and entrepreneur, as well as a leading expert on real-life applications for artificial intelligence. Cheryl is currently Chief Innovation Officer at Brightworks.ai, Senior Advisor to PosterChild.ai and Changeagent.ai. She's the co-author of the best-selling book AI for Nonprofits: Putting Artificial Intelligence to Work for Your Cause. The State of Belief host Rev.
